Certified Nursing Assistant Progressive Care Unit FT/36HRS

DESCRIPTION

Under the direction of the nurse, performs basic patient care related tasks that contributes to the maintenance of a safe and comfortable patient environment that is conducive to healing.

REQUIREMENTS

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:

EDUCATION: High school graduate or equivalent.

CERTIFICATION/LICENSES: BLS certification required. Certified nursing assistant certification required. Each specialty unit may require additional certification.

SKILLS: Must be able to pass skills competency checklist as required by each unit. Must be able to read, speak and write English fluently.

EXPERIENCE: Six months in a healthcare related field.

NATURE OF SUPERVISION:

-RESPONSIBLE TO: Director/Manager, Nursing Unit

ENVIRONMENT:

– BLOODBORNE PATHOGENS – B

Works irregular hours. Multiple simultaneous activities around patient care. Exposure to infectious diseases and x-rays. Subject to varying unpredictable situations.

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S: Must be able to handle emergency/crisis situations, prolonged, extensive or considerable standing/walking. Has knowledge of and uses good body mechanics. Frequently lifts, positions, pushes and/or transfers patients or equipment. Hearing and visual acuity must be within normal limits. Manual dexterity and fine motor coordination required.
